Lakers lose in overtime to Mavericks
Lakers Big Three combine for 101 points
Recap of Lakers/Mavericks game played on February 20, 2025

If there is one team that the Los Angeles Lakers don't want to see any more this season it's the Dallas Mavericks. The Mavericks have beaten the Lakers eight out of the last ten times these two teams have played. That includes tonight in overtime, 137-131. Luka Doncic knocked down a three-pointer to tie the game up and send it to overtime. Doncic led the Mavericks with 41 points, four rebounds, 13 assists, two steals and four blocks. Kyrie Irving had 26 points, two rebounds, six assists and one steal, but was 8-of-25 from the floor. Daniel Gafford finished with 21 points, 13 rebounds, two assists and three blocks. LeBron James returned from missing the last two games scored 52 points, hitting 22-of-37 from the field including nine rebounds, six assists, 1 steal and two blocks. Trae Young was aggressive from the outset and finished with 35 points, three rebounds, five assists and one steal. Buddy Hield had 15 points off the bench, knocking down 3-of-3 from the three-point line. Anthony Davis added 14 points, 12 rebounds, seven assists, one steal and four blocks. The last thing the Lakers needed was to start the post all-star break with a loss as they remain on the outside looking in from the play-in tournament.

Lakers win close one in Houston on Davis' dunk
Trae Young puts up 42 as Lakers get much needed win
Recap of Lakers/Rockets game played on February 21, 2025

The Los Angeles Lakers took on the Houston Rockets tonight and they will be seeing the Rockets two more times over the next week, but tonight they get to celebrate a much needed victory thanks to Anthony Davis who threw down a monster dunk with 13 seconds left to go that led to the Lakers winning, 90-89. Trae Young led all scorers with 42 points, shooting 17-of-25 from the field. LeBron James finished with 17 points, four rebounds and two assists while Anthony Davis added 13 points, 20 rebounds, five assists, one steal and three blocks. Jae'sean Tate led the Rockets in scoring with 19 points, hitting 7-of-10 from the field and 3-of-5 from the three-point line. Fred VanVleet and Dillon Brooks each had 17 points, seven rebounds, seven assists and two steal a piece. Jabari Smith scored 14 points and grabbed 11 rebounds. Alperen Sengun finished with 14 points, seven rebounds and three blocks. The Lakers have taken the first two games of the season series against Houston and will hosting the Rockets this weekend for two games.

Lakers season looking more bleak after loss to Phoenix
James questioning the teams toughness; it's like night and day
Recap of Suns/Lakers game played on February 23, 2025

With each game that comes and goes the Los Angeles Lakers get closer to either having an early summer or a possible playoff run, but the way they played tonight against Phoenix, it doesn't look like they would pose a threat to anyone in the West. The Lakers inconsistency when it comes to taking the lead and holding a lead is the one glaring problem this team has yet to solve and it has cost them quite a few games. The Lakers led 28-24 after the first quarter only to see the Suns tie the game quickly in the second and claim the lead and never give it up. The Lakers trailed by three at halftime and then were outscored by eight in the third, making the deficit eleven going into the fourth quarter. Bradley Beal had a great shooting night, hitting 11-of-17 shots and finishing with 25 points, three rebounds, seven assists and one block. Kevin Durant finished with 24 points, nine rebounds, one assist and three blocks. Devin Booker scored 16 points, grabbed 11 rebounds and dished out five assists. Jusuf Nurkic dominated the key on the defensive end with six blocks. Anthony Davis led the Lakers with a game-high 33 points, 15 rebounds, four assists and 3 blocks. LeBron James finished with 26 points, six rebounds, one assist and three blocks. Trae Young once again tonight was able to get to the basket with very little resistance and finished with 25 points and 10 assists. The loss dropped the Lakers to six games below .500 again as they remain two games behind Sacramento for the 10th seed. Coming up the Lakers will host the Rockets for two straight home games to wrap up their season series.
